To determine the molar mass of a substance, we need its chemical formula and elemental molar masses. From the chemical formula, determine the number of moles of each element contained in one mole of the substance. Multiply each elemental molar mass by the number of moles of that element, and add. [Pg.150]

The chemical formula of a compound contains essential information about its composition. The formula identifies which elements are present, and it states the number of atoms of each kind present in one unit of the compound. We need the chemical formula of a substance to calculate its molar mass. In fact, almost all chemical calculations require the correct chemical formula. Accurate mass determination using techniques such as peak matching is a reliable way to obtain the empirical formula. Knowledge of the accurate mass to four or five decimal places (see Table 16.1) allows the elemental composition of the compound to be obtained. Before the use of computer algorithms, empirical formula determination was made with the help of Beynon tables. Currently, data systems propose the most probable empirical composition for a given mass. The types of elements suspected to be in the compound can be input into the algorithm to reduce calculation time. [Pg.318]

In recent years the application of electrospray ionization (ESI) mass spectrometry, quadrupole time-of-flight (QqTOF) mass spectrometry, and Fourier transform ion cyclotron resonance (FT-ICR) are used for further structural characterization of DOM (Kujawinski et al., 2002 Kim et al., 2003 Stenson et al., 2003 Koch et al., 2005 Tremblay et al., 2007 Reemtsma et al., 2008). MS/MS capabilities provide the screening for selected ions, and FT-ICR allows exact molecular formula determination for selected peaks. In addition, SEC can be coupled to ESI and FTICR-MS to study different DOM fractions. Homologous series of structures can be revealed, and many pairs of peaks differ by the exact masses of -H2, -O, or -CH2. Several thousand molecular formulas in the mass range of up to more than 600 Da can be identified and reproduced in element ratio plots (O/C versus H/C plots). Taylor (10) also showed that high resolution was possible with FAB and that it could be applied to ions as large as these vitamins. However, higher resolution at high masses becomes essential, not for empirical formula determination (which for metal containing systems is often done better by a fit to the isotopic abundance patterns), but simply to be sure of resolving nominal masses as the molecules studied get heavier. [Pg.9]
